HEADED TO ALBANY

Xavier Chapman signed an intent letter to play baseball at Albany State University last Friday. Mr. Chapman, former Hurricane varsity third basemen, was joined by his mother, Kenna Jacobs, and sister, Tre’uana Jacobs. Also, head coach Chris Jenkins was on hand to congratulate the athlete.

“Xavier started and batted third from the time he arrived on campus as a freshman. He has soft hands in the field and quick hands at the plate, which are two assets that you cannot teach and that are a rare combination for high school players. He had a great high school career, and he is the type of player who will excel in college because of being in peak shape and concentrating on the game year round. If Xavier continues to work hard and improve, he could possibly be a Major League draft pick after his college playing days are over,” said Coach Jenkins.
